Is there a good article that explains that story points in agile are about complexity, not the implementation time?

A plus point if it explains that points are implentor independed. So a story worth X points regardless if it's done by an intern or by a senior developer.

And explanation of velocity would be welcome.

P.S. I might be completely wrong, articles that argue for the opposite are also welcomed.

